2008: a year of celebrations for the House of Boucheron
Boucheron, the jeweller of sensual desire, celebrated in 2008 its 150th anniversary. Not only renowned artists from different areas paid tribute to the House with unique collections, but also the brand promoted various initiatives dedicated to its connoisseurs around the world.
The celebration-year has started with a unique gala in Paris on January 21, 2008. To the delight of its guests, the jeweller of sensual desire invited them to the preview of its commemorative 150th anniversary High Jewellery collection “Enchanting Boucheron”.
These one-of-a-kind masterpieces each represent one of the 7 fundamental characteristics of the House (Audacious, Voluptuous, Magic, Curious, Gourmand, Dangerous and Mysterious) and are a tangible and sumptuous expression of the level of excellence Boucheron has come to represent over the past 150 years.
This was followed by an intimate dinner at the Petit Palais, the exquisite dishes prepared by world renowned chef Yannick Alleno. Some 150 guests, especially invited by M. François-Henri Pinault, Chairman and CEO of PPR, M. Robert Polet, President & CEO of Gucci Group and M. Jean-Christophe Bédos, President & CEO of Boucheron, included Julianne Moore, Anna Wintour, Suzy Menkes, Carine Roitfeld, Naomi Campbell, Diane Kruger, Joshua Jackson, L’Wren Scott, Michelle Yeoh, Jean Todt, Danielle Steel, etc.
From Paris, the 150th anniversary High Jewelry collection of Boucheron toured the world, with stops including Moscow, Tokyo, Geneva, The French Riviera, San Francisco, London, Hong Kong and Dubai. Special attention was dedicated to the US: a groundbreaking plan to enter the market included an itinerant Boucheron boutique accompanying Spiegelworld Désir show across the US.
Also, the e-commerce site, the first offering to customers made to measure jewellery, was extended to US in September, following the European launch of the previous year.
The heritage of Boucheron meets innovation
Tailored partnerships were inaugurated with the exclusive and renowned luxury telephone company Vertu to create seven, one of a kind, Signature cell phone inspired by the seven muses of the 150th anniversary collection (Audacious, Voluptuous, Magic, Curious, Gourmand, Dangerous and Mysterious).
Also, Richard Mille and Boucheron have joined forces to create a unique timepiece, the RM 018 tourbillon wristwatch, reinterpreting the famous Tourbillon watch in an extraordinary union between jewelry and watch-making.
The Snake
La Maison du Chocolat, the famous chocolate maker established in Paris in 1955, created a Snake necklace in chocolate deliciously enhanced with a heart-shaped fancy browny yellow diamond specially cut to weigh 20.08.
Also, Harumi Klossowska, daughter of the painter Balthus, created a unique necklace and bracelet dedicated to this animal, emblem of the House.
Mistery
For the final collaboration of the year, the designer Shaun Leane was hand picked to create a unique necklace for Boucheron inspired by a fundamental theme of the House: Mystery.
Thanks to Boucheron’s yearlong celebration filled with new creations, inventive collaborations and unique and unforgettable events, 2008 was certainly the year of Boucheron.
